Mass panic strikes as a 7.4 earthquake tore through Indonesia on Friday. More than 800 people died in the disaster.

Footage shows people screaming, stumbling and running as a tree topples over in the chaos, the ground cracks beneath them and buildings are left decimated.

"The video was recorded when we were at the soccer field of the Balaroa Housing Complex, West Palu, Central Sulawesi province, on Friday (28/9), around 6:00 p.m. WITA (central Indonesian time)," said the filmer.

"At that time residents gathered in the field and away from buildings and houses that were destroyed after the city of Palu was struck," they added, noting that the second, stronger one causedthe chaos in the video.

"The shock of the earthquake was so powerful and long that our village was destroyed," they added.
